]> sourceware.org Git - lvm2.git/blob - lib/Makefile.in
integrity: add --integritysettings for tuning
[lvm2.git] / lib / Makefile.in
1 #
2 # Copyright (C) 2001-2004 Sistina Software, Inc. All rights reserved.
3 # Copyright (C) 2004-2014 Red Hat, Inc. All rights reserved.
4 #
5 # This file is part of LVM2.
6 #
7 # This copyrighted material is made available to anyone wishing to use,
8 # modify, copy, or redistribute it subject to the terms and conditions
9 # of the GNU General Public License v.2.
10 #
11 # You should have received a copy of the GNU General Public License
12 # along with this program; if not, write to the Free Software Foundation,
13 #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301 USA
14
15 srcdir = @srcdir@
16 top_srcdir = @top_srcdir@
17 top_builddir = @top_builddir@
18 abs_srcdir = @abs_srcdir@
19
20 SOURCES =\
21 activate/activate.c \
22 cache/lvmcache.c \
23 writecache/writecache.c \
24 integrity/integrity.c \
25 cache_segtype/cache.c \
26 commands/toolcontext.c \
27 config/config.c \
28 datastruct/btree.c \
29 datastruct/str_list.c \
30 device/bcache.c \
31 device/bcache-utils.c \
32 device/dev-cache.c \
33 device/device_id.c \
34 device/dev-ext.c \
35 device/dev-io.c \
36 device/dev-md.c \
37 device/dev-mpath.c \
38 device/dev-swap.c \
39 device/dev-type.c \
40 device/dev-luks.c \
41 device/dev-dasd.c \
42 device/dev-lvm1-pool.c \
43 device/filesystem.c \
44 device/online.c \
45 device/parse_vpd.c \
46 device/dev_util.c \
47 display/display.c \
48 error/errseg.c \
49 unknown/unknown.c \
50 filters/filter-composite.c \
51 filters/filter-persistent.c \
52 filters/filter-regex.c \
53 filters/filter-sysfs.c \
54 filters/filter-md.c \
55 filters/filter-fwraid.c \
56 filters/filter-mpath.c \
57 filters/filter-partitioned.c \
58 filters/filter-type.c \
59 filters/filter-usable.c \
60 filters/filter-signature.c \
61 filters/filter-deviceid.c \
62 format_text/archive.c \
63 format_text/archiver.c \
64 format_text/export.c \
65 format_text/flags.c \
66 format_text/format-text.c \
67 format_text/import.c \
68 format_text/import_vsn1.c \
69 format_text/text_label.c \
70 freeseg/freeseg.c \
71 label/label.c \
72 label/hints.c \
73 locking/file_locking.c \
74 locking/locking.c \
75 log/log.c \
76 metadata/cache_manip.c \
77 metadata/writecache_manip.c \
78 metadata/integrity_manip.c \
79 metadata/lv.c \
80 metadata/lv_manip.c \
81 metadata/merge.c \
82 metadata/metadata.c \
83 metadata/mirror.c \
84 metadata/pool_manip.c \
85 metadata/pv.c \
86 metadata/pv_list.c \
87 metadata/pv_manip.c \
88 metadata/pv_map.c \
89 metadata/raid_manip.c \
90 metadata/segtype.c \
91 metadata/snapshot_manip.c \
92 metadata/thin_manip.c \
93 metadata/vdo_manip.c \
94 metadata/vg.c \
95 mirror/mirrored.c \
96 misc/crc.c \
97 misc/lvm-exec.c \
98 misc/lvm-file.c \
99 misc/lvm-flock.c \
100 misc/lvm-globals.c \
101 misc/lvm-maths.c \
102 misc/lvm-signal.c \
103 misc/lvm-string.c \
104 misc/lvm-wrappers.c \
105 misc/lvm-percent.c \
106 misc/sharedlib.c \
107 mm/memlock.c \
108 notify/lvmnotify.c \
109 properties/prop_common.c \
110 raid/raid.c \
111 report/properties.c \
112 report/report.c \
113 snapshot/snapshot.c \
114 striped/striped.c \
115 thin/thin.c \
116 uuid/uuid.c \
117 zero/zero.c
118
119 ifeq ("@DEVMAPPER@", "yes")
120 SOURCES +=\
121 activate/dev_manager.c \
122 activate/fs.c
123 endif
124
125 ifeq ("@BUILD_LVMPOLLD@", "yes")
126 SOURCES +=\
127 lvmpolld/lvmpolld-client.c
128 endif
129
130 ifeq ("@BUILD_LVMLOCKD@", "yes")
131 SOURCES +=\
132 locking/lvmlockd.c
133 endif
134
135 ifeq ("@VDO@", "internal")
136 SOURCES += vdo/vdo.c
137 endif
138
139 LIB_NAME = liblvm-internal
140 LIB_STATIC = $(LIB_NAME).a
141
142 CFLOW_LIST = $(SOURCES)
143 CFLOW_LIST_TARGET = $(LIB_NAME).cflow
144
145 PROGS_CFLAGS = $(BLKID_CFLAGS) $(UDEV_CFLAGS)
146
147 include $(top_builddir)/make.tmpl
148
149 $(SUBDIRS): $(LIB_STATIC)
150
151 CLEAN_TARGETS += misc/configure.h misc/lvm-version.h
This page took 0.042439 seconds and 6 git commands to generate.